MEDIA ADVISORY:
FIRE COMMISSIONER NICHOLAS SCOPPETTA
TO ANNOUNCE COMMUNITY PARTNERSHIP CAMPAIGN WITH
NEW YORK
BLOOD CENTER
New campaign hopes to increase public awareness
about blood donation needs
Fire Commissioner Nicholas Scoppetta tomorrow will announce
the kick-off of a community partnership campaign with the
New York Blood Center at a blood drive at the NewYork-Presbyterian
Hospital/Weill Cornell Medical Center. Commissioner Scoppetta
will be joined by New York Blood Center President Dr. Robert
Jones, and Dr. Roger Yurt, Director of the Hearst Burn Center
at New York-Presbyterian Hospital/Weill Cornell, to unveil
plans for a community outreach program through firehouses
and EMS stations across the city. The goal of the program
is to increase public awareness about the importance of blood
donations, in particular, for burn victims. The Hearst Burn
Center is one of the largest and busiest burn centers in
the nation.
Throughout the years, the Fire Department has encouraged
its members to donate blood as well as other blood products
such as blood platelets and bone marrow. To date, the FDNY
is the single-largest bone marrow registry group with more
than 8,000 firefighters registered.
